Runbook: Liftwise dispatch simulator (staging). If simulation runs for the Copperline Tower model begin drifting or stalling, first confirm the scenario seed file loaded correctly, then restart the dispatcher process — it recovers cleanly and replays from the last checkpoint. Do not clear the car-state cache unless the drift persists past two restarts, as rebuilding takes roughly forty minutes. The simulator authenticates against our internal metrics collector, Gaugeworks, on startup; the key it requires is below.

gateway credential: zpat7_wu4aBVX

Subject: Hardware lab door — heads up

Hi facilities team,

Couple of the Ostrey Labs engineers mentioned their badges aren't opening the hardware lab since the reader swap on Tuesday. Could someone take a look when you get a chance? Until it's fixed, we're letting approved folks in manually — just check them against the lab roster first. For now they can use the keypad with the temporary code below.

turnstile pass: bdg-FSPZN-2

This page summarises the proposed learning and development allocation for Pellandine Logistics. The draft budget increases total spend by 9%, prioritising certification programmes for the dispatch and compliance teams. Each department receives a base allotment plus a pooled fund for cross-functional courses, administered by the People Office. Requests above the base must include a skills-gap justification. Approvals close at the end of the planning window. The rationale tied to broader company direction appears in the note below.

board note of kadug-tawig: Only 5 of the 100 pilot accounts renewed Oliath, so a churn review is set for April 15.

## Changed defaults

Heads up: the Ledgerline tax-rate lookup cache now defaults to a 15-minute TTL instead of 24 hours. Turns out rates in the Veldt County sandbox were going stale mid-demo, which was embarrassing. Eviction is now LRU rather than FIFO, and the cache warms on boot. If you're reviewing, check that nothing hardcodes the old TTL. The new defaults land as follows.

deployment values, bajop-taweg:
holwyn:
  log_level: debug
  metrics_host: metrics.holwyn.zemvarsys.internal
  pool_size: 32